Abstract :
It is significant to make full use of giant building surface to increase the overall greening of city under conditions of great supply shortage in urban land. It is well known that green plant as a part of the environment has four functions as followed: regulating microclimate, beautifying environment, cultivating temperament, reconstructing space. Green plant is combined with the site, roof, external wall, internal space of buildings. The greenery wall has great impact on building facade form, and so the article mainly analyzes this kind of impact. When green plant is combined into green buildings, there will be corresponding changes in the design of the building facade. After analyzing the cultural background and great deal of related cases, the article summarizes three renovations on the building facade form: dynamism, chaos and media identity, and tries to reveal hidden relations between these renovations and modern culture changes in information society.
